Elizabeth Anne Holmes founded Theranos at age 19 with the promise of revolutionizing healthcare through blood testing that required only a finger prick. At its peak, the company was valued at $9 billion, and Holmes was celebrated as the youngest self-made female billionaire. The problem: the technology didn't work. Theranos's blood testing devices produced unreliable results, and the company secretly used conventional machines for most tests while claiming proprietary technology. For over a decade, Holmes maintained the fraud through extreme secrecy, NDAs, and cultivated mystique. Holmes modeled herself after Steve Jobs, wearing black turtlenecks and speaking in a deliberately deepened voice. She cultivated powerful board members including Henry Kissinger and George Shultz, whose credibility helped sustain the deception. The fraud unraveled after Wall Street Journal investigations in 2015. In 2022, Holmes was convicted of defrauding investors (though acquitted of defrauding patients) and sentenced to over 11 years in prison.
